PetSmart in Charlotte, North Carolina


Locations:

5401 S Blvd Ste 14
Charlotte - 28217
View Details
8116 University City Blvd
Charlotte - 28213
View Details
14137 Rivergate Parkway
Charlotte - 28273
View Details
10245 Perimeter Parkway
Charlotte - 28216
View Details
9911 Rea Road
Charlotte - 28277
View Details
206 S Sharon Amity Rd
Charlotte - 28211
View Details